Yea I've got one in 257 Weatherby. I have a Swaro Z5 3.5-18x44 BT with the Outdoorsmans Turret. With a 300 yard zero it is good on the dial to 900ish I think but way out there. I just shoot Weatherby factory ammo in it. The 100 grain Triple Shocks work well on antelope and deer but I have gone to the 120 grain Nosler Partitions especially at longer ranges.
